Rumors have been spreading around that the fourth installment of the God of War franchise will be announced on E3 this year, which will happen this June. While Sony has confirmed that the game is already under development, fans around the world are very excited for its official release. The release window for the game, which IGN mentioned to be more of a reboot or a sequel, is in the early period of 2016 to the latest of 2017, fans are just asking when exactly.

This of course, we shall know next month, when the announcement of the release is done. Since reports say that Sony's Santa Monica Studios will unveil major announcements about the gaming title's sequel during the said event.  The studio's creative director Cory Barlog said that there will be a lot of surprises to come.

God of War: Ascension, on the other hand, is reported to be on its way to PS4. It's a remastered 1080p, 60fs native version of the latest game that will be available for digital download on PlayStation Store.

Theories revolving around the upcoming game states that Kratos will no longer be in it, as he dies under the mighty hands of Thor, which Sta. Monica somehow confirmed in a tweet. Though, the question goes of who will replace him, and if he reappears, will he be a villain who's so difficult to defeat.

God of War was released last March 2005. The second one was released in 2007 of the same month. The third one was released three years later. And God of War: Ascension was released on 2013. This goes to prove that the intervals for such games' releases are in between two/three years, all in the same month. So it could be that the fourth of the God of War will be in March 2016.

We can expect a teaser/trailer or even gameplay during E3 2015 this June. Though, the excitement goes on the official release of the game.
